Played the first level.  Have some thoughts:

The good:

  • I like the lowpoly sprites with their Tomb Raider pastiche quality.  The character and enemy designs are particularly strong.
  • You have a great set of verbs - run, jump, ranged attack so that melee isn't frustrating, and what you get from the succubus pickup.  This last one is a strong game design on it's own, and forced you to have interesting level design.
  • Music is good too.

The bad:

  • There's no audio and very weak visual impact when you or an enemy takes a hit.  I wasn't even sure if I was dealing damage to the succubus. Suggest a flash or flicker effect as well as damage SFX.
  • Are you supposed to run into the dead succubus, or...?  Replace them with an item or something else equally dramatic to make it clear, because it wasn't.
  • No way to quit out other than refreshing the page.
  • Music restarting when you die and just being thrown back in is obnoxious on the second level; recommend you make it so you have to press a button to continue and that the music doesn't restart.

This is great work for 14 days.  Looking forward to further development.
